WebThe other category of treatments for portal hypertension consists of portosystemic shunting procedures, which are highly effective at reducing portal pressure. In the past, these have been surgical procedures involving portacaval, mesocaval, or splenorenal shunts to divert blood away from the liver and reduce portal pressure. WebTransjugular intrahepatic portosystemic shunt ( TIPS or TIPSS) is an artificial channel within the liver that establishes communication between the inflow portal vein and the outflow … WebJan 27, 2024 · Transjugular intrahepatic portosystemic shunt (TIPS) is the percutaneous formation of a tract between the hepatic vein and the intrahepatic segment of the portal vein in order to reduce the portal venous pressure. The blood is shunted away from the liver parenchymal sinusoids, thus reducing the portal pressure.

WebTIPS was clinically introduced and widely practiced on humans in the 1990s; it is now the most common portal hypertension decompressive procedure performed by interventional radiologists and has become the primary portosystemic shunt (surgical or percutaneous) performed in the United States.
